Are Everest Inds. latest results good or bad?

Everest Industries' latest results are concerning, showing an 18.75% decline in net sales year-on-year and a net loss of ₹18.17 crores in Q2 FY26, indicating significant operational challenges and a reversal in profitability. The company's financial performance has deteriorated, raising liquidity concerns and necessitating urgent attention to restore profitability.
The latest financial results for Everest Industries indicate significant operational challenges. In the quarter ended September 2025, the company reported net sales of ₹306.16 crores, which reflects an 18.75% decline year-on-year from ₹376.82 crores in the same quarter of the previous year. This marks a substantial decrease compared to the previous quarter's sales of ₹500.72 crores, highlighting a severe contraction in revenue.
The company faced a net loss of ₹18.17 crores in Q2 FY26, a sharp deterioration from a profit of ₹1.63 crores in Q1 FY26. This represents a significant reversal in profitability, with operating margins turning negative at -2.94%, down from a positive margin of 3.27% in the prior quarter. The operational performance is further underscored by a negative operating profit before depreciation, interest, and tax (PBDIT) of ₹-9.01 crores, a stark contrast to the previous quarter's positive figure. Additionally, the financial metrics reveal a concerning trend in cash flow, with operating cash flow turning negative at ₹-90.00 crores for FY25, raising liquidity concerns. The company's average return on equity (ROE) over the last five years stands at 5.70%, which is below industry standards, and the latest ROE for FY25 has turned negative at -2.37%. The overall evaluation of Everest Industries has undergone an adjustment, reflecting the deteriorating financial performance and operational inefficiencies. The company is facing critical challenges that require immediate attention to restore profitability and improve its financial standing.
